The OHSU Division of Management offers Business & Management training through its Center for Professional Development.  Additionally, the Division offers the M.S. in Management in Science & Technology with a concentration in the healthcare industry. The Division also offers the MBA in Healthcare Management jointly with the PSU School of Business Administration.  All programs through the Division of Management are designed for working professionals and provide knowledge, skills, and tools that can be immediately applied.
